8000 GitHub - zgsm-ai/zgsm: Intelligent, Practical, and Open-Source Programming Assistant
[go: up one dir, main page]
More Web Proxy on the site http://driver.im/
Skip to content

zgsm-ai/zgsm

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Shenma | AI Programming Assistant

English | 简体中文

zhuge logo

Shenma is a free and open-source AI programmer with powerful code generation capabilities that understand you better than programmers. It makes your daily work from "writing code" to easier "asking questions" and "reviewing code". Compared to other tools, we are more secure and reliable, supporting enterprise private deployment, and most importantly, we are completely free.

Features

  • Code Completion: Automatically generates subsequent code based on cursor context, delivering instant results within seconds

GIF

  • Intelligent Q&A: Generate code and technical solutions directly in your workspace through natural language descriptions

GIF

  • Quick Menu: Select the code and right-click to bring up the function menu, which is powerful and can meet all your code scenarios

GIF

  • More features: Support MCP Server, Custom Modes, multiple model switching, context referencing, image and etc…Looking forward to your exploration

  • Multi-language Support: Python, Go, Java, Vue, TypeScript, JavaScript, C/C++, Shell, Lua, PHP, Ruby, SQL, and other mainstream languages.

  • Privacy & Security: Full-stack code open source with support for local deployment, ensuring no sensitive data leaks.

Software Architecture

System Overview Diagram

Submodule Relationship Diagram

Quick Start

Deployment

Refer to Deployment Guide

Build

Refer to Development Documentation

Contributing

We welcome contributions! Please review How To Contribute for guidelines.

Community

Communicate via GitHub Issues or pull requests.

License

Licensed under MIT. See LICENSE for full text.

About

Intelligent, Practical, and Open-Source Programming Assistant

Resources

License

Code of conduct

Stars

Watchers

Forks

Packages

No packages published

Languages

  • TypeScript 98.0%
  • JavaScript 1.1%
  • Other 0.9%
0